I like the ingenious construction of the Bachstelze and wanted to build it in my prefered scale. So I was happy to obtain this Pavla kit. Well - I was not happy for too long...
![Album image #2 Album image #2](/albums/img/9/0/8/1090908-86785-41-720.jpg)
The plastic parts are too coarse and the photo etch often too thin. Detail is limited, to say the least. So bottomline the kit served more or less only as a template for homemade parts.
![Album image #3 Album image #3](/albums/img/9/0/7/1090907-86785-56-720.jpg)
rudder and elevator were cut from styrene sheet
![Album image #4 Album image #4](/albums/img/9/0/6/1090906-86785-49-720.jpg)
Rotorblade-construction was enhanced.
![Album image #5 Album image #5](/albums/img/9/0/5/1090905-86785-29-720.jpg)
Quite a few of quick release handles are needed as the Bachstelze could be disassembled fairly quickly.

Album info
A Focke Achgelis Fa330 Bachstelze scans the horizon for U-875 when employed at Indian Ocean. The Bachstelze is a heavily modified Pavla kit scale 1:72, the board comes from Miragae in scale 1:400.
